West Ham have been told the asking price for youngster that they’ve reportedly had two bids rejected for.

Tim Steidten’s hunt in Brazil is yet to bear fruit. He ultimately tried and failed to bring in a few targets from South America last Summer but he seems determined to get at least one player this time around – namely Wesley Gassova.

The 19-year-old attacker has caught the eyes of fans after scoring a screamer in Corinthians last game against Fluminese. Overall, his stats have been rather underwhelming, but he has looked much better since the start of the Brazilian season. He already has 2 goals to his name in the first 4 games – double what he had the whole of the campaign.

Reportedly, the Hammers have had a €15 million bid rejected and their €18 million offer is set to suffer the same fate. However, according to Jorge Nicola, the two clubs aren’t too far away in valuation. He believes that Steidten has been told €21 million will result in a deal.

Obviously, €3 million is nothing to a club like West Ham and it is hard to imagine that it will be much of a stumbling block if their director of football does really want him that badly.
